Ingredients
- 3 cups riced cauliflower
- 1 egg
- 1/4 cup all-purpose or almond flour
- 3/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1/2 cup chopped onion
- 1/4 cup red bell pepper (optional)
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
Instructions
- Rice the cauliflower using a food processor or cheese grater until it resembles small grains.
- Microwave the riced cauliflower for about 2 minutes; let cool.
- Squeeze excess moisture from the cooled cauliflower using paper towels.
- In a mixing bowl, combine drained cauliflower, egg, flour, cheeses, onion, and seasonings; mix until well incorporated.
- Shape into eight equal patties approximately 1/2 inch thick.
- Preheat the air fryer to 400°F for about 5 minutes.
- Place patties in the air fryer basket (in batches if needed) and lightly spray with oil.
- Cook for 12-15 minutes, flipping halfway through until golden brown and crispy.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
